Comprehending Roofline Components
Before diving into the details of roofline replacement, it's important to understand the various elements that comprise the roofline:
ComponentDescriptionFasciasThe vertical boards that run along the edge of the roofing, offering support for the roof overhang and real estate the gutter system.SoffitsThe horizontal boards that link the roof's overhanging eaves to the exterior wall of the house, providing ventilation and visual appeal.Rain guttersChannels that gather and divert rainwater away from the roofing system and the structure of the property, preventing water damage.BargeboardsDecorative boards that are fitted at the gable ends of a roof. They finish the appearance of the roofline and include an aesthetic appeal.Indications That You Need Roofline Replacement
Determining when to change or repair your roofline is essential to preventing further damage to your home. Here are some commonly observed signs that indicate a roofline replacement may be essential:
Visible Damage: Look for cracks, holes, or decay in the fascias and soffits.Drooping: If the roofline appears to sag, there could be underlying structural concerns.Water Damage: Signs of leaks or staining on the walls can indicate bad drainage or damage in rain gutters.Pest Infestation: If you notice wasps or other insects nesting in your soffits, it might imply the material is weakening.Mold or Mildew: Growth on your soffits or fascias can suggest trapped moisture, which can result in severe structural problems.Advantages of Roofline Replacement

Selecting the very best materials for Roofline Replacement (Https://Jiu-Ju.Com) significantly impacts sturdiness and aesthetic appeals. Here are some common materials:
uPVC (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ride): Low-maintenance, durable, and weather-resistant, this product is popular for its cost and range of styles.Wood: Offers a traditional appearance, but needs routine maintenance to avoid rot and insect damage.Aluminum: This material is light-weight and resistant to deterioration, making it a durable option.Fiber Cement: Known for its durability and resistance to pests and rot, fiber cement is extremely versatile.Key Considerations in Material Selection

Q1: How typically should roofline elements be replaced?A1: The life expectancy of roofline elements differs by product. uPVC can last 20-40 years, while wooden parts may last 10-20 years with correct maintenance.

Q2: Can I paint my fascias and soffits?A2: Yes, you can paint wooden fascias and soffits. Nevertheless, it's advisable to avoid painting uPVC, as it can minimize its life-span.

Q3: What is the average expense of roofline replacement?A3: The cost of roofline replacement can differ widely depending upon material, size, and contractor rates, but anticipate to spend anywhere from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 5,000 for typical homes.

Q4: Will replacing my roofline improve insulation?A4: While roofline replacement itself doesn't typically enhance insulation, correct ventilation via brand-new soffits can add to much better energy performance.
